I’m thinking I could mill about six heads for the proven sub plate that uses the head bolts in the time it will take to set up, locate, drill, tap, and helicoil 16 holes in two heads. I’m a T&D man all the way…….we are a warehouse distributor for T&D…..but if a person comes to me with Trick Flow heads wanting solid roller set up, I will be suggesting the proven subplate design. We’ve milled so many heads for those over the years that it is just a standard procedure here. The steel bar with five 1/2” bolts for a subplate is still king. That “new” stand is just like the Blue Thunder stand of years ago, adjusted for the taller pad on the Trick Flow head.
